Mon 22 – Sat 27 Jun
03Bike & MTB

Pila Bike Park — Pila Bikeland

Pila / Gressan (Aosta, AO) · Pila Bikeland — Aosta–Pila gondola

The big one, and the closest serious gravity park to Aosta: ride the gondola straight up from the edge of the city to one of Italy's flagship bike parks. Over 130 km of trails and 2,100 m of vertical, with a bike-stadium of 3 black runs, the legendary 'Corrado Herin' DH World Cup black, 12 reds, a blue and an XC loop — plus an 11 km, 1,700 m freeride descent all the way back down to Aosta. Open daily 13 June–13 September 2026 (gondola from 09:00), with on-site MTB rental, so it's fully running throughout your stay.

  • Gressoney-La-Trinité (AO)
    Bike & MTBM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    Monterosa Bike — lift-served MTB (Gressoney & Champoluc)

    Gressoney-La-Trinité (AO) · Monterosa Ski lifts (Staffal · Champoluc · Frachey)

    Right on the doorstep of the Monte Rosa base: in summer the Monterosa ski lifts become a bike uplift, carrying your MTB from Staffal, Champoluc and Frachey up to the Colle Bettaforca (2727 m), Passo dei Salati (2971 m) and Punta Jolanda, where a demanding downhill drops back to the valley. Over 100 km of linked cycle and alpine trails across three valleys, all bikes carried free on the lifts. Lifts run from 30 May 2026 (some weekends-only in June, daily from ~20 Jun), so it's the easiest gravity day without even driving down the valley.

  • Torgnon (AO)
    Bike & MTBM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    Torgnon Family Bike — easy downhill

    Torgnon (AO) · Collet chairlift → Chantorné

    A gentler gravity hit on the way down toward Aosta: the Collet chairlift (bike hooks fitted) lifts you to 2250 m and the 4.5 km 'Family Bike' easy-downhill flows back to the Chantorné basin at 1850 m, with the Matterhorn in view. Add 16 km of the Tour des Alpages and 50+ km of natural trails, plus loaner e-bikes and guides. Not a hardcore DH park — it's the flow/family end of the spectrum, summer chairlift dates worth confirming at the tourist office.

  • Breuil-Cervinia (AO)
    Bike & MTBM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    Breuil-Cervinia — Matterhorn Bike Park

    Breuil-Cervinia (AO) · Cervino Ski Paradise — Plan Maison / Cime Bianche

    Gravity riding under the Matterhorn: 100+ km of downhill and natural-enduro trails built by the Cervino bike patrol, climbing on the lifts to Plan Maison and Cime Bianche Laghi (2861 m) for descents of up to ~1500 m. The renewed 'Rock & Wood' North Shore trail — 30% wooden walkways, a 16.6% average gradient — is the signature challenge, and there's a dedicated high-altitude e-bike trail along the Cime Bianche lake. Full bike-park opening is 27 June 2026, so it's only live on the trip's last day (partial trails 20–21 Jun).

  • Courmayeur (AO)
    Bike & MTBM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    Courmayeur Mont Blanc Bike Area

    Courmayeur (AO) · Plan Chécrouit / Val Veny (Dolonne cabin lift)

    Two-wheel descents at the foot of Mont Blanc, an hour west beyond Aosta: flow trails and a red 'Ottoz' easy-downhill on the Chécrouit side, a 'Mont Blanc' flow trail on Val Veny, plus enduro and e-bike loops, reached by the Dolonne cabin lift, Val Veny cable car and Zerotta chairlift (with an electric shuttle linking the two sides). Smaller and more scenic than Pila, but the panorama is unbeatable. Summer bike area opens 27 June 2026 (so the trip's last day), with lift-replacement works on the Maison Vielle/Chécrouit cabins ongoing in 2026.

  • La Thuile (AO)
    Bike & MTBM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    La Thuile Bike Park (Espace San Bernardo)

    La Thuile (AO) · Bosco Express / Chalet Express chairlifts

    The Aosta Valley's heavyweight gravity destination on the wild side of Mont Blanc: 170 km of trails dropping from 2,600 m to 1,400 m (1,200 m vertical), 13 dedicated gravity trails, a dual slalom and pump track, served by the Bosco Express and Chalet Express chairlifts and even cross-border to La Rosière in France. A regular Enduro World Series / World Cup venue. Important: the 2026 bike-park season opens 6 July (with the UCI DH & Enduro World Cup 3–5 July), so it is NOT operating during a 22–27 June trip — include as a 'next time / aspirational' pin.

  • Aosta
    Wine & foodM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    Paolo Griffa al Caffè Nazionale

    Aosta · Caffè Nazionale (Piazza Chanoux)

    The valley's most ambitious kitchen: a Michelin-starred dining room under the arcades of Aosta's main square, where chef Paolo Griffa turns Valdostan ingredients into colourful, painterly tasting menus (3, 5 or 7 courses), with a pastry counter and serious wine list. Worth the ~1h15 drive down from Gressoney for a milestone dinner — book three to four weeks ahead.

  • Aosta
    Wine & foodM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    Vecchio Ristoro

    Aosta · Vecchio Ristoro (Via Tourneuve)

    Aosta's other Michelin star, set inside a magnificent 17th-century mill in the old town — the most complete case for Aosta-Valley fine dining, rooting itself in mountain tradition with a French-Alpine accent. Three tasting menus and a ~300-bottle cellar; the deepest regional dining experience in the valley.

  • Courmayeur
    Wine & foodM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    Pierre Alexis 1877

    Courmayeur · Pierre Alexis 1877 (Via Marconi)

    A Michelin Guide favourite in the historic heart of Courmayeur, beneath Mont Blanc — a century-old house (once a stable, then a carpenter's workshop) where traditional recipes get a creative, local-ingredient lift, like the much-loved venison Rossini, alongside a deep wine list. The Mont-Blanc-side splurge if you're heading west up the valley.

  • Aosta
    Wine & foodM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    ErbaVoglio — cheese bottega & bar à fromage

    Aosta · ErbaVoglio (Via Sant'Anselmo 38)

    THE gourmet grocery of the valley — a temple to cheese in Aosta's old town with 100+ artisan cheeses at the counter (Fontina DOP and Toma di Gressoney included), a maturing cellar dug below, plus salumi, regional wines and pantry staples. There's a bar à fromage for tasting boards on the spot; the obvious place to assemble a Valdostan picnic or take a wheel home.

  • Aosta
    Wine & foodM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    La Bottega degli Antichi Sapori

    Aosta · Bottega degli Antichi Sapori (Via Porta Praetoria 63)

    A 1991-vintage gourmet shop in central Aosta that nearly stuns you with aromas on the way in — cured meats, sausages, cheeses, wines, jams and chocolate from across Valle d'Aosta and beyond. The adjoining 'Bar à vin' lets you turn the shopping into an aperitivo of local plates. Perfect for stocking the chalet.

  • Arnad
    Wine & foodM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    Maison Bertolin — Lo Scrigno dei Sapori

    Arnad · Maison Bertolin (Loc. Champagnolaz 10)

    The home of Vallée d'Aoste Lard d'Arnad DOP — a 60-year family salumificio whose 'Lo Scrigno dei Sapori' boutique sells the famous lardo plus mocetta, coppa al ginepro, boudin, Fontina/Fromadzo DOP, DOC wines, génépy, honey and walnut oil. Factory tours and tastings by booking. Sits right on the SS26 as you come down the Lys valley — an easy on-route stop between Gressoney and Aosta.

  • Aosta
    Wine & foodM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    Cooperativa Produttori Latte e Fontina

    Aosta · Cooperativa Produttori Latte e Fontina

    Fontina at the source: the producers' cooperative (founded 1957) sells top-grade Fontina DOP straight from its rock-cut maturing cellars, plus ready fonduta valdostana, Toma di Gressoney and mountain butter. The no-nonsense, best-price place to buy the queen of Alpine cheeses to take home.

  • Aosta
    OtherMon 22 – Sat 27 Jun

    L'Artisanà — Valdostan craft boutique (IVAT)

    Aosta · L'Artisanà (Piazza Chanoux 11)

    The official shopfront of the Aosta-Valley craft institute (IVAT) — hand-carved wood, soapstone (pierre ollaire), wrought iron, woven textiles and ceramics, each IVAT-stamped for authenticity, all descended from the millennia-old tradition celebrated at the Fiera di Sant'Orso. The place for a genuine, made-in-the-valley keepsake (friendship cups, grolle, sculptures). Sister boutiques sit in Ayas/Antagnod, Cogne and Courmayeur.
